Join us as a volunteer for Paws for a Cause in support of Samaritan House!About Samaritan HouseSamaritan House is a transitional housing and support program dedicated to helping women and children rebuild their lives after experiencing abuse and domestic violence. We provide safe housing, resources, and compassionate support to empower families as they move toward independence and stability. Repair CafĂ©s – Volunteer FixersWe partner with the Barrie Public Library and other community organizations to host Repair CafĂ©s and we’re always looking for volunteer fixers.Fixers are people who enjoy troubleshooting and repairing household items, helping others learn basic repair and who want to reduce waste and promote reuse.Items often include basic electrical (lamps, wiring, etc. small appliances (e.g. toasters), clothing, and bikes, general repairs.The focus is on sharing skills and empowering visitors, not just fixing things for them.We do not fix electronics (cell phones, laptops, etc.)
